R-CNN/ YOLO/ Selective Search:

  1. Generate initial sub-segmentation, we generate many candidate regions
  2. Use greedy algorithm to recursively combine similar regions into larger ones
  3. Use the generated regions to produce the final candidate region proposals

AI Goal:

iteration 1:

  • map contains only forest. buildings: woodcutter, sawmill, barack
  • goal: cut off all wood

iteration 2:

  • get as much bread as possible within x minutes OR
  • get fastest x bread

iteration 3:

  • get as much coins as possible

Gameplay:

  • every building requires 1 settler
  • every settler requires 1 food / X ticks
  • every tick, storehouse + base can transport X ressources
  • othw: "normal settler" border can be extendes by baracks etc
